Provides a dedicated stop strategy that triggers on VADUserStoppedSpeakingFrame without requiring a turn analyzer or transcriptions. Complements the existing VADTurnAnalyzerUserTurnStopStrategy and matches the one-per-modality convention already used in user_start/.
